Reply to this Kuala Lumpur is basically a big city. The shopping is good, there are towers and a few parks, but apart from the Petronas tower nothing to really get worked up about.
The focus of the city is shopping - and there are more plazas than you will believe, though if you are looking for specialist goods, get addresses before you arrive.
Things are cheaper than in the west - but always research prices for things before making a purchase.

Reply to this I spent 3 days in KL. I would have liked it better if I had visited it before Singapore. KL is dirty.
I booked a local driver with his taxi and he charged me RM700 for the whole day. The locals might feel it a lil expensive, but trust me, thats what the tourists are charged. Well! Most of the freeways are tolled.
I specially liked Menara KL tower, Putrajaya(thats where the govt offices are, so it is much much cleaner), Batu caves etc.
To go up the twin towers, you need to get in line at 6 am. They allow only a limited no. of people up everyday. Its free.
You can visit KL if you visit the nearby Singapore. I wouldn't call it a must see.
